You'll have three FRQs on the exam, with 60 minutes to complete all of them. Each FRQ has seven parts, with various command terms or things they ask you to do, like "describe" or "explain": pay attention to those. Create six “free-response questions — no stimulus” modeled after the “free-response question— no stimulus” found in the AP Human Geography Sample Exam located on page 167 of the AP Human Geography Course and Exam Description.The AP Human Geography exam contains two sections and lasts for two hours and 15 minutes. The first section includes 60 multiple-choice questions; students are given 60 minutes to complete this portion of the exam. In the remaining 75 minutes, students answer three free-response essay questions. Absolute distance: A distance that can be measured with a standard unit of length, such as a mile or kilometer. Absolute location: The exact position of an object or place, measured within the spatial coordinates of a grid system. AP Human Geography Exam. The AP Human Geography exam is written by high school, college, and university instructors who actually teach introductory-level human geography in their schools. A committee called the Test Development Committee meets to select and refine exam questions. The questions are finally field-tested before they are included ...
